mediapipe踩过
时间: 2024-12-31 22:39:58 浏览: 7
### 关于MediaPipe使用过程中的常见问题及解决方法
#### 文件路径错误
当尝试使用 `PyInstaller` 打包 Mediapipe 项目时,可能会遇到 `FileNotFoundError: The path does not exist` 错误。此问题是由于打包后的应用程序无法正确识别资源文件的位置所致。为了修复这个问题,在 `mediapipe/python/solution_base.py` 脚本中修改如下:
```python
if getattr(sys, 'frozen', False):
application_path = os.path.dirname(sys.executable)
elif __file__:
application_path = os.sep.join(os.path.abspath(__file__).split(os.sep)[:-3])
root_path = application_path
```
这段代码确保了无论是在开发环境中还是在打包后的可执行文件中运行程序都能正确获取到根目录位置[^5]。
#### 获取支持与文档查阅
对于大多数使用者而言,活跃的开发者社区能够提供及时的帮助和支持。如果遇到了具体的技术难题,可以通过访问官方GitHub页面或加入相关论坛来寻求解答。Google作为主要维护者之一也为该项目贡献了大量的技术力量并保持定期更新[^1]。
#### 多模态数据处理局限性
尽管Mediapipe 主要专注于视觉领域内的任务,不过它同样适用于部分文本和音频场景下的简单操作。然而需要注意的是,针对这些非图像类的数据流进行复杂变换可能不是这个库的最佳应用场景;此时建议考虑更专业的工具集如TensorFlow Lite等[^2]。
阅读全文